Python爬虫表格排序:如何高效保存数据?

优采云 发布时间: 2023-04-11 02:08

  近年来,随着互联网的发展,数据爬取与分析变得越来越重要。Python作为一种高效的编程语言,其强大的网络爬虫功能备受青睐。在本文中,我们将介绍如何使用Python爬虫将数据保存至表格并进行排序。

  第一步:安装所需库

  在开始之前,我们需要安装两个库:requests和beautifulsoup4。这两个库可以帮助我们从网页中提取数据。

  python

import requests

from bs4 import BeautifulSoup

  第二步:获取网页内容

  

  接下来,我们需要获取目标网页的内容。以“优采云”为例:

  python

url ='https://www.ucaiyun.com/'

response = requests.get(url)

  第三步:解析网页

  得到网页内容后,我们需要解析它以提取有用的信息。这里我们可以使用beautifulsoup4库。

  python

soup = BeautifulSoup(response.text,'html.parser')

  

  第四步:提取数据

  现在我们已经成功地解析了网页,可以开始从中提取数据了。以“优采云”为例,我们可以使用以下代码提取该网站的标题:

  python

title = soup.find('title').text

  第五步:保存至表格

  接下来,我们需要将提取的数据保存至表格中。这里我们可以使用pandas库。

  

  python

import pandas as pd

df = pd.DataFrame({'Title':[title]})

df.to_csv('ucaiyun.csv', index=False)

  第六步:排序

  最后,我们可以使用pandas库对保存的数据进行排序。

  python

df.sort_values(by='Title', inplace=True)

  通过以上步骤,我们已经成功地使用Python爬虫将数据保存至表格并进行排序。如需更多信息,请访问优采云(www.ucaiyun.com),了解更多有关SEO优化和数据分析的知识。

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线